 Your skin
 Your
    skin accounts for about 7% of your bodyweight. It varies in thickness from
    one to four mm, or about 4/100 to 16/100 of an inch.
 If
    you were to "slip out of it" and lay it flat on the ground, it
    would cover about 21 square feet--the size of a twin bed mattress.
 Even
    though it's thin, your skin is made up of several layers.
 The
    top layer is the epidermis, which serves as your main protective shield.
 Under
    that is the dermis, where most of the skin's "action" takes
    place. New skin cells are born in the dermis and migrate up to the
    epidermis.
 Plus,
    your sweat glands live in the dermis too -- to the tune of about 2 million
    of them! They (obviously) produce your sweat, which is 99% water. The other
    1% is salt, metabolic wastes and acids -- in other words, your inner trash.
 (That's
    why it's healthy to exercise and work up a good sweat--hint, hint to all
    you exercise haters.)
 Here's
    an interesting tidbit -- your sweat is actually odorless when it comes out
    of the dermis! The odor is created if bacteria on your epidermis break down
    certain fatty materials in your sweat.
 Your
    dermis also has sebaceous (oil) glands that secrete sebum. Sebum softens
    and lubricates your hair, helps your skin retain moisture and kills
    bacteria on the skin surface.
 A
    blocked sebaceous duct turns into a whitehead. If the trapped sebum
    oxidizes and turns dark, voila, you have a blackhead. And inflamed oil
    glands can swell and form acne pimples.
 Now,
    the boundaries between the epidermis and dermis are not always smooth.
 For
    example, in your fingertips these boundaries are studded with bumps and ridges--this
    is how your fingerprints are created.
 And
    lastly, your innermost skin layer--the subcutaneous layer--lies below the
    dermis and binds your skin loosely to your underlying tissue and bone.
 It
    also happens to be where your fat cells reside!

 Your hair
 Compared
    to other animals, we humans don't have a lot of hair. One anthropologist
    even called us "naked apes."
 The
    average full adult head of hair has about 100,000 hairs on the scalp, and
    each hair lives about 4 years before it falls out.
 The
    roots of your hair lie in the dermis layer of the skin, but the pits from
    where your hair actually grows (the follicles) are in the epidermis.
 The
    visible part of your hair is called the shaft, and shafts comes in 3 styles:
 -
    Round shafts produce straight hair.
 - Oval shafts produce wavy hair.
 - Shafts that are flattened like ribbons produce tight, curly hair.
 Your
    hair color comes from color-producing cells called melanocytes at the base
    of the hair follicles. These melanocytes secrete a blend of colors (yellow,
    red, brown and black) which becomes your (natural!) hair color.
 Alas,
    these melanocytes die off as we age...and without them, our hair turns gray
    or white.

 3- Get enough water
 Your
    body needs water from head to toe, and that especially includes your skin
    and hair.
 Water
    provides natural moisture and carries needed nutrients to your skin and
    hair, and it sweeps away waste products, both of which in turn help keep
    your skin smooth and clear.
 There
    are a variety of factors that affect how much water the average person needs
    (including exercise level and the amount of natural water you get from your
    foods), but a good place to start is to drink at least 5 to 8 8-oz. glasses
    a day.
 An
    easy way to tell if you're drinking enough water is to look in the toilet
    bowl. Your urine should be relatively clear and very light yellow. If it's
    more opaque and dark yellow (at any time other than first thing in the
    morning), chances are excellent you need more water.
